SQL安装总失败?这五大雷区你踩了吗,SQL安装屡次失败?揭秘五大常见误区!
最近有个粉丝私信我,说他装SQL数据库装了三天愣是没成功,气得差点把电脑砸了。这事儿吧,就跟相亲似的——明明按流程走,结果总卡在奇怪的地方。今天咱们就掰开揉碎了聊聊,为啥你的SQL *** 活装不上服务器?
一、系统要求不达标?先别急着甩锅硬件
很多人装SQL就跟买衣服似的,不看尺码表直接下单。结果呢?系统版本不匹配、内存不足、硬盘空间不够... 这些坑踩一个就够你喝一壶的。举个真实案例:去年某公司用Windows Server 2012装SQL Server 2022,结果安装程序直接 *** 。
重点检查清单:
- 操作系统版本:SQL Server 2022最低要求Windows Server 2016
- 内存底线:至少4GB起步,建议8GB以上
- C盘空间:安装包解压就得占5GB,系统盘剩余空间要>20GB
- .NET Framework版本:4.8是基本门槛,别指望老版本能凑合
二、权限不够?你当是逛菜市场呢
装SQL可不是双击安装包就完事的精细活。见过太多人用普通用户权限安装,结果卡在注册表修改环节。有个老哥更绝,把安装目录设成了只读文件夹,这操作堪比给保险箱上锁然后把钥匙吞了。
权限避坑指南:
- 右键安装包→以管理员身份运行
- 关闭用户账户控制(UAC):控制面板→用户账户→拉到最低档
- 给安装目录开绿灯:右键属性→安全→编辑权限→完全控制
三、安装包变" *** 缺美"?校验哈希值别偷懒
下载安装包就跟网购生鲜似的——运输途中可能出幺蛾子。去年双十一某电商下载SQL安装包时网络波动,结果装到70%突然报错,查了半天发现是安装包少了3个关键文件。
文件完整性验证三件套:
- *** 渠道下载:别图省事用第三方打包版
- 校验SHA256值:用CertUtil命令对比哈希值
- 解压工具要靠谱:WinRAR比某些山寨解压软件强多了
问题表现 | 可能原因 | 快速检测方法 |
---|---|---|
安装闪退 | 文件损坏 | 对比 *** 哈希值 |
卡在45%进度 | 组件下载失败 | 查看日志文件error.log |
提示DLL缺失 | 依赖库不完整 | 运行Dependency Walker |
四、端口打架?1433不是你想用就能用
SQL默认的1433端口就像春运的火车站——挤得要命。某游戏公司就栽过跟头,装SQL时没发现IIS占用了端口,结果配置服务直接崩了。
端口冲突解决手册:
- 命令行输入
netstat -ano | findstr 1433
- 如果显示"LISTENING",记下PID号
- 任务管理器→详细信息→根据PID结束进程
- 实在搞不定就换端口:SQL配置管理器→网络配置→TCP/IP属性
五、依赖组件玩失踪?补丁打全了吗
装SQL就像搭积木,少一块都立不住。上周帮朋友装机, *** 活装不上SQL 2019,最后发现是没装VC++ 2015-2022运行库。这年头,缺个组件比缺钱还麻烦。
必装组件全家桶:
- .NET Framework 4.8:微软官网最新版
- VC++运行库合集:2015-2022都要装
- Windows Management Framework 5.1:Powershell必备
- Java Runtime Environment:部分版本需要
个人观点时间
干了八年数据库运维,见过太多安装失败的惨案。说句掏心窝子的话:日志文件才是亲爹!去年处理过最棘手的案例,安装失败提示模棱两可,最后在C:Program FilesMicrosoft SQL ServerSetup BootstrapLog
里翻到一行小字:"TLS1.2未启用",改个注册表项就解决了。
现在的新趋势更绝——有些云服务器默认关闭了旧版加密协议,导致SQL安装程序连不上微软服务器。这时候别 *** 磕,直接上 *** 支持的命令行安装参数,配上/UpdateEnabled=False
跳过更新检查,成功率立马上涨三成。
最后送各位一句话:装SQL就跟谈恋爱似的,得讲策略、有耐心。该查日志时别偷懒,该找 *** 支持别害羞——毕竟数据无价,安装失败事小,把系统搞崩了才是真完蛋!